Datasheets are used in a variety of ways. Consider this simple breakdown:
- Component Selection: Engineers use datasheets to compare different diodes and select the one best suited for their specific application.
- Circuit Design: Datasheets provide the necessary parameters to calculate resistor values, capacitor values, and other component values to achieve the desired circuit behavior.
- Troubleshooting: When a circuit malfunctions, the datasheet helps to identify potential problems by comparing the diode’s actual performance against its specified limits.
The 1S1588 datasheet can include absolute maximum ratings, which are stress limits not to be exceeded under any circumstances. This section is crucial for preventing damage to the diode. It may also specify electrical characteristics under various test conditions and provide performance graphs illustrating the diode’s behavior over different operating conditions.
